Manpower supply companies often manage thousands of worker records. Manual systems slow down processes and increase the risk of errors and duplicate data.
A CRM system centralizes:
Advanced search and filtering tools help HR teams quickly identify the right workers for specific project requirements. CRM software also enables secure document storage for passports, visas, medical records, and compliance documents — keeping everything accessible and well-organized.

Selecting the right CRM software requires careful planning and evaluation.
Manpower companies often use multiple systems such as payroll, attendance tracking, and ERP platforms. Choose a CRM that integrates seamlessly with existing tools.
Customization reduces long-term operational costs and ensures smoother workflows.
Local support is essential. Dubai-based providers understand regional regulations, workforce dynamics, and industry challenges.
